ABSTRACT:
An improved pneumatic radial ply truck tire 10 having an aspect ratio below 0.70 is designed to replace two conventional truck tires on the trailer axle of semi-trailers. These tires 10 are commonly referred to as Super Single Tires. The improved tire 10 has a radially outer tread surface 30 which is defined by three radii of curvature R.sub.1, R.sub.2, and R.sub.3 on each side of the tread centerline C.sub.L. Radii R.sub.1 and R.sub.2 are internal to the tire 10 whereas radius R.sub.3 is external to the tire 10 and defines the outer surface 30C of the tread shoulder region. The combination of curvatures 30A, 30B and 30C yields a substantially rectangular contact patch greatly improving the treadwear rates of the tire 10. The tire 10 has the radius R.sub.2 in the range of 1.3 to 2 times the radius of curvature R.sub.1, the external radius R.sub.3 is in the range of 0.7 to 2.5 times the first radius of curvature R.sub.1, preferably in the range of 1.0 to 2.5 times R.sub.1, and the shoulder rib 25A adjacent the tread edge 21 is chamfered.
